Events in the United States, and the understandable focus on the conflict in Gaza and the unacceptable loss of life there, have led some to argue that our support for Ukraine is wavering. Can the Minister seek to put a stop to that deliberate disinformation by setting out that our support for Ukraine is absolute; that we stand in solidarity with the Ukrainians in their fight against Putin’s illegal aggression; and that in some respects they are battling on our behalf, because as we see, Putin’s aggression will not stop with Ukraine? Given that, will the Minister also set out how we will ensure that the ammunition that is so desperately needed gets to the frontline as quickly as possible?

Leo Docherty Portrait Leo Docherty
- View Speech - Hansard - - - Excerpts

I welcome the hon. Lady’s question. By any measure, our commitment to Ukraine is significant and unwavering—that was recently expressed by the increase in our annual support from £2.5 billion of lethal aid to £3 billion, and by the 100-year defensive alliance that the Prime Minister signed with President Zelensky on his recent visit to Kyiv.
